I know itโ€™s a new year, and as usual, you already have a long list of goals, dreams, prayer requests, and aspirations. But my question to you today is, how prepared are you?

But first, a few random stories...

When I finished university, I wasnโ€™t sure what I wanted to do with my life, as the course I studied wasn't initially what I wanted. I spent the next year applying for jobs and going to interviews, but I got no job until the year was over. Itโ€™s been 6years since I finished university, and I look back now on the journey and cannot help but be grateful to God for that 1 year that I stayed home. It was a preparation time for me for my present level. And even all the other experiences that have brought me to where I am currently in my career.

On November 15, 2023, I had an emotional breakdown, and I reached out to my friend after crying almost all day. And I was so grateful I did. After ranting to him and going back and forth on the things that were on my mind at that moment, he said to me, โ€œYour current level right now might not get you certain things. You need to come up hitherโ€. After much struggling with him, I couldnโ€™t help but agree with him. I wasnโ€™t exactly prepared for the things I thought I wanted.

And then, on the 8th of December, the Holy Spirit reminded me about the different parts of my life that He had to prepare me for before bringing me into the reality of it. From my career to finances, to ministry, and so on.

So, I ask you, if you got the answer to that request right now, are you prepared for it?

If God is truly ready to take you to the level that youโ€™re hoping, wishing, and praying for, are you prepared for it?

All of these different experiences and conversations brought me to the realization of how much God wants us to be prepared for the things He wants to do in us, through us, for us, and with us.

As you go on the 2024 journey, ask yourself:

Am I prepared for the things I truly want and desire out of life?

What do I need to do to prepare myself?

Whatโ€™s the first step I need to take to get prepared?

What do I need to start doing right now?

Is it getting closer to God?

Is it upskilling or learning a new skill?

Is it starting a savings plan or investing?

Is it time to start eating healthy and taking care of your body?

And if youโ€™re unsure of what to do to get yourself prepared, ask the Holy Spirit. He has the answers.

1 Corinthians 2:10 NKJV โ€œBut God has revealed them to us through His Spirit. For the Spirit searches all things, yes, the deep things of God.โ€
